William Otto Petersen
Head and shoulders studio portrait of William O. Petersen (1924 - 2012), attorney and owner of Black Point Estate with his wife, Jane Jordan Browne. Petersen worked to preserve the estate as a museum and in 2005 donated it to the state of Wisconsin. |

William O. Petersen was the great-grandson of Chicago brewer Conrad Seipp, who built Black Point in 1888. |
